Function Set-GpoPrivilegeRight {

    <#
        .SYNOPSIS
            Modifies user rights assignments in a specified Group Policy Object (GPO).
            Must be run as Administrator on a Domain Controller.

        .DESCRIPTION
            The Set-GpoPrivilegeRight function configures user rights assignments within a specified GPO.
            It can grant or deny various privilege rights such as network logon, interactive logon, machine
            account creation, backup privileges, and more. The function is designed for large-scale Active
            Directory environments, follows the AD tiering model, and adheres to security best practices.
            It minimizes performance overhead and ensures robust error handling.

        .PARAMETER GpoToModify
            Name of the GPO which will get the Privilege Right modification.

        .EXAMPLE
            Set-GpoPrivilegeRight -GpoToModify "Default Domain" -BatchLogon "Domain\\User1","Domain\\User2"
            Assigns "Log on as a batch job" rights to User1 and User2 in the "Default Domain" GPO.

        .EXAMPLE
            Set-GpoPrivilegeRight -GpoToModify 'Domain Controllers Policy' -NetworkLogon 'DOMAIN\\Domain Admins'
            Grants the "Access this computer from the network" right to the "Domain Admins" group in the specified GPO.

        .EXAMPLE
            Set-GpoPrivilegeRight -GpoToModify 'Workstations Policy' -DenyInteractiveLogon 'DOMAIN\\Remote Users'
            Denies the "Allow Log On Locally" right to the "Remote Users" group in the specified GPO.

    Begin {

        Set-StrictMode -Version Latest

        # Display function header if variables exist
        if ($null -ne $Variables -and $null -ne $Variables.HeaderDelegation) {
            $txt = ($Variables.HeaderDelegation -f
                (Get-Date).ToString('dd/MMM/yyyy'),
                $MyInvocation.Mycommand,
                (Get-FunctionDisplay -HashTable $PsBoundParameters -Verbose:$False)
            )
            Write-Verbose -Message $txt
        } #end if

        ##############################
        # Module imports

        ##############################
        # Variables Definition

        $CurrentUser = [System.Security.Principal.WindowsIdentity]::GetCurrent()
        #Create a principal object for current user
        $UserPrincipal = [System.Security.Principal.WindowsPrincipal]::New($CurrentUser)

        #Check if Administrator
        If ((-Not ($UserPrincipal.IsInRole([System.Security.Principal.WindowsBuiltInRole]::Administrator))) -and
            (-Not $PSBoundParameters.ContainsKey('WhatIf'))) {

            Write-Error -Message 'This function MUST be executed as Administrator, including elevation. Otherwise will throw errors'
            $PSCmdlet.ThrowTerminatingError()
        } #end If

        # Verify that given GPO exists.
        try {
            $Gpo = Get-GPO -Name $PSBoundParameters['GpoToModify'] -ErrorAction Stop

        } catch {

            $ErrorMessage = 'GPO "{0}" does not exist or cannot be accessed.' -f $GpoToModify
            Write-Error -Message $ErrorMessage
            throw $ErrorMessage
        } #end Try/Catch


        # Get the GptTmpl.inf content and store it in variable
        try {

            $GptTmpl = Get-GptTemplate -GpoName $PSBoundParameters['GpoToModify']

            if (($null -eq $GptTmpl) -or ($GptTmpl -isnot [IniFileHandler.IniFile])) {
                throw 'Failed to get a valid IniFileHandler.IniFile object from Get-GptTemplate'
            } #end If

        } catch {

            $ErrorMessage = 'Failed to retrieve GptTmpl.inf from GPO ''{0}'': {1}' -f $GpoToModify, $_.Exception.Message
            Write-Error -Message $ErrorMessage
            throw $ErrorMessage

        } #end Try/Catch

        # Check GPT does contains default sections ([Unicode] and [Version])
        If ( -not (($GptTmpl.SectionExists('Version')) -and
            ($GptTmpl.SectionExists('Unicode')))) {

            # Add the missing sections
            $GptTmpl.AddSection('Version')
            $GptTmpl.AddSection('Unicode')

            # Add missing Key-Value pairs
            $GptTmpl.SetKeyValue('Unicode', 'Unicode', 'yes')
            $GptTmpl.SetKeyValue('Version', 'Revision', '1')
            $GptTmpl.SetKeyValue('Version', 'signature', '$CHICAGO$')

        } #end If

        # Initialize collection for rights
        $rightsCollection = [System.Collections.Generic.List[object]]::new()

        # Log collection initialization for debugging
        Write-Debug -Message ('Initialized rights collection with capacity: {0}' -f $rightsCollection.Capacity)


    } #end Begin

    Process {
        # https://jigsolving.com/gpo-deep-dive-part-1/
        # https://learn.microsoft.com/en-us/previous-versions/windows/it-pro/windows-10/security/threat-protection/security-policy-settings/user-rights-assignment

        if ($PSCmdlet.ShouldProcess($PSBoundParameters['GpoToModify'], 'Set GPO Privilege Rights')) {

            # Ensure collection is the correct type before calling Add-EmptyPrivilegeRight
            if ($null -eq $rightsCollection -or
                -not ($rightsCollection -is [System.Collections.Generic.List[object]])) {

                Write-Debug -Message '[DEBUG] Reinitializing rightsCollection as List[object]'
                $rightsCollection = [System.Collections.Generic.List[object]]::new()

            } #end If

            # Get proper list of rights to add
            # This function should return a collection of rights to be added
            $rightsCollection = Add-PrivilegeRight -RightsToAdd $PSBoundParameters

            ################################################################################
            # Process all the Rights

            foreach ($right in $rightsCollection) {

                try {
                    $gpoconfigParams = @{
                        CurrentSection = $right.Section
                        CurrentKey     = $right.Key
                        Members        = $right.Members
                        GptTmpl        = $GptTmpl
                    }

                    $GptTmpl = Set-GPOConfigSection @gpoconfigParams

                    Write-Debug -Message ('Updated privilege right: {0} - {1}' -f
                        $right.Key, $right.Description)

                } catch {

                    Write-Error -Message ('Failed to update privilege right {0}: {1}' -f
                        $right.Key, $_.Exception.Message)

                } #end try-catch

            } #end Foreach


            # Save INI file
            Try {

                $GptTmpl.SaveFile()
                Write-Verbose -Message ('Saving changes to GptTmpl.inf file of GPO {0}' -f $PSBoundParameters['GpoToModify'])

            } Catch {

                $ErrorMessage = 'Failed to save GptTmpl.inf file: {0}' -f $_.Exception.Message
                Write-Error -Message $ErrorMessage
                throw $ErrorMessage

            } Finally {

                if ($null -ne $GptTmpl) {

                    $GptTmpl.Dispose()
                    Write-Verbose -Message 'Disposed GptTmpl object'

                } #end If
            } #end Try-Catch-Finally

            # Increment Version
            # Get path to the GPTs.ini file. Increment to make changes.
            Write-Verbose -Message ('Updating GPO version for {0}' -f $PSBoundParameters['GpoToModify'])
            Update-GpoVersion -GpoName $PSBoundParameters['GpoToModify']

        } #end If ShouldProcess
    } #end Process
